mcp-storage-server

mcp-storage-server
Certified

4.0

Storacha MCP Storage Server is a Model Context Protocol server implementation for decentralized storage, enabling AI applications to store and retrieve files through a standardized interface.

The Storacha MCP Storage Server is designed to facilitate trustless, decentralized data exchange using IPFS and CIDs, ensuring data sovereignty and verifiability. It integrates seamlessly with agent frameworks and AI systems, providing a reliable platform for storing and retrieving files. The server supports various use cases, including document storage, data sharing, AI model development, and web application backups. With free storage options available for GitHub and email users, Storacha offers an accessible entry point into decentralized storage. The server supports multiple transport modes, including stdio, sse, and rest, and can be configured for cloud hosting. It provides tools for uploading and retrieving files, as well as managing identities within the Storacha network.

Features

  • Decentralized Data Exchange: Utilizes IPFS and CIDs for trustless and verifiable data storage.
  • Seamless Integration: Compatible with agent frameworks and AI systems for easy application integration.
  • Free Storage Options: Offers 100MB for GitHub users and 5GB for email users to start.
  • Multiple Transport Modes: Supports stdio, sse, and rest modes for flexible deployment.
  • Cloud Hosting Compatibility: Can be configured for MCP.so cloud hosting using REST mode.

Tools

  1. identity

    Get the DID key of the proxy

  2. retrieve

    Search files via HTTP gateway

  3. upload

    Upload files to decentralized storage network